Radon Gas Abatement in Lake County, IL

Radon gas abatement services focus on reducing indoor radon levels to promote healthier living environments for homeowners and property owners. This service involves identifying sources of radon infiltration and installing systems such as vent pipes and fans to safely vent radon outdoors, preventing it from accumulating inside the building. Projects typically include radon testing, mitigation system installation, and sometimes sealing entry points to improve overall indoor air quality. Property owners often seek these services when purchasing a new home, during renovations, or if radon testing indicates elevated levels that could pose health concerns.

Before requesting radon gas abatement, property owners usually want to understand the current radon levels in their home, the scope of work needed to reduce those levels, and the potential impact on indoor air quality. It’s also helpful to know the types of mitigation systems available and how they are integrated into existing structures. Clarifying these details can ensure the project aligns with the specific needs of the property and provides peace of mind regarding indoor safety and health.

Project Types

Common Radon Gas Abatement Jobs

Radon testing services - identify radon levels inside residential and commercial properties.

Radon mitigation systems - install solutions to reduce radon concentrations below safety thresholds.

Foundation sealing - seal cracks and openings that allow radon entry into the building.

Sub-slab depressurization - create a venting system to draw radon away from indoor spaces.

Soil gas venting - install vent pipes to safely direct radon gas outside the property.

Radon mitigation consultation - assess property needs and recommend effective radon reduction strategies.

FAQ

Radon Gas Abatement Questions

What is radon gas abatement? Radon gas abatement involves reducing radon levels in a property to improve indoor air quality and safety.

When should a property owner consider radon mitigation? Radon mitigation is recommended if radon testing shows levels above safety thresholds or during real estate transactions.

What types of properties benefit from radon gas abatement services? Residential homes, multi-family buildings, and commercial properties can all benefit from radon reduction measures.

How does radon gas abatement work? The process typically includes installing venting systems and barriers to direct radon away from indoor spaces.
